如果滚动位置>100
Javascript if scroll position > 100
如果它大于100,我该如何测试它。例如,我如何获得警报。
这是我的代码不起作用,我不知道为什么。
var ScrollTop = $("body").scrollTop();
if (ScrollTop > 100){
alert("Scroll is greater than 100");
//document.getElementById('back-to-top').fadeOut;
}
使用滚动监听器http://jsfiddle.net/6A6qy/
$(window).scroll(function(){...});
完美FIDDLE示例
var el = $('.test');
el.on('scroll', function(){
alert(el.scrollTop());
});
尝试使用$(document).scrollTop()而不是$('body)
相关文章:
- 在<页眉>标签
- 幻灯片滚动javascript不起作用
- 如何更改<svg>标记为<img>用js标记
- 将视口底部滚动到元素底部
- jQuery Lazy加载动画滚动
- Ckeditor-plugin:插入虚假元素add不情愿<p>标签前后
- 如何停止向上滚动<按钮dojoType=“;dijit.form.Button”;type=“;提交”/>在
- 我如何从一个无限滚动的网站抓取图像,其中api是隐藏的,我无法通过使用Inspect Element获得它->网络
- 更改<导航>当向下滚动到具有特定id的元素时
- 想要在滚动后平滑显示导航栏>10
- JavaScript-HTML<选择>单击滚动条的向下按钮时触发的onclick事件
- Ionic<离子滚动>/<离子含量>滚动超过屏幕长度
- Titanium SDK:JavaScript->滚动功能不起作用
- 一个Vimeo<iframe>嵌入劫持滚动/滑动事件
- 防止<输入/>在视线之外,在选择()(或聚焦)时将页面滚动到视图中
- 正在恢复<text区域>重新加载页面上的滚动条位置
- <ul><李>应该只显示在滚动条上
- 如果滚动位置>100
- 图像滚动<img>并且<a>事件
- 滚动到下一个<文章>